The second release from Terry Bozzio, Tony Hymas, Tony Coe and Hugh Burns.
The Lonely Bears are Terry Bozzio, Hugh Burns, Tony Coe and Tony Hymas. I must say this is quite a gathering of well-known musicians. At this point I am asking myself - "Who is a better drummer than Terry Bozzio?" As a matter of fact, whom hasn't Bozzio played with at this point in his career? The man is a wonder. Bozzio's role comes as no revelation to me, as I have found that any project he is involved with, he quickly becomes the main focus. In fact, every instrument naturally creates it's own path to an astounding musical universe just awaiting your consumption.
The Lonely Bears are a salient amalgamation of jazz-rock-world music. While the fusion based beat created by the bass and drums leads the way on each track, there is an attention-grabbing saxophone blended into each song.
If you're in the mood for something dissimilar and appreciate jazz-rock fusion with a twist you will find this to be an exceptional recording. Fair warning to those of you who are steadfast straightforward contemporary Jazz lovers...this is a wild ride. |
